COMPENSATION: Client agrees to pay Polkadot Digital 50% of the total project cost before any services are provided, and the remaining 50% is to be paid before any workable files are delivered. If the parameters of the project change, or if it involves more time than estimated, Polkadot Digital will inform Client and they can renegotiate the project cost.
CANCELLATION: Both parties understand that Client or Polkadot Digital may terminate the service at any time if, for any reason, the relationship is deemed unsatisfactory by either party. Upon written or verbal cancellation, Client is responsible for payment for all expenses incurred and any work done towards the completion of the project based on the percentage of the project completed that is determined by Polkadot Digital. Should Client cancel the project following its completion, Client is responsible for full payment as per the agreed upon estimate plus all expenses incurred. In the event of cancellation, Polkadot Digital retains ownership of all copyrights and original work created.
RIGHTS TO INCLUDED MATERIAL: Client warrants that he or she has the legal rights to all video materials including live action, voices, photographs, audiotapes, or any other elements delivered to Polkadot Digital for inclusion in the production.
Client shall indemnify and hold Polkadot Digital harmless for any loss, damage, or liability for any infringement of any rights arising from the use or sale of videos that Client hires us to produce, edit, or duplicate.
RESPONSIBILITY FOR CLIENT-FURNISHED MATERIALS: Although Polkadot Digital takes utmost care with clients video files, photographs, videotapes, artwork, and other materials for inclusion in the video, Polkadot Digital responsibility for lost or damaged materials extends only to the cost of raw stock and processing. Provider shall not be liable for losses due to causes beyond our control.
EDITING: Original material will be edited at Polkadot Digital’s discretion. Certain Photos and printed Material may be cropped in order to fit for purpose. All Edited Master File(s), Video(s) of Clients production are stored with us for 1 months for the purpose of making additional copies.
